[Postfixbuch-users] pam_authenticate failed

Andreas Winkelmann ml at awinkelmann.de
Sa Aug 26 12:19:26 CEST 2006


Am Saturday 26 August 2006 11:26 schrieb Joachim Sturm:

> testsaslauth -u cyrus -p secret (cyrus ist in der MySQL Datenbank
> vorhanden!) 0; NO "autentification failed"

Wenn Du PAM verwendest, bietet der Aufruf in der Form eine Überraschung.
Du musst einen Service-Namen angeben. Wenn Du das nicht machst, wird der 
Default "imap" verwendet. Postfix verwendet "smtp".
Bei PAM ist der Unterschied dann in unterschiedlichen Dateien zu suchen.

Zeige mal /etc/pam.d/imap und /etc/pam.d/smtp

> auth.log sagt dazu:
> Aug 26 10:35:32 ubuntu saslauthd[3974]: (pam_unix) authentication failure;
> logname= uid=0 euid=0 tty= ruser= rhost=  user=cyrus Aug 26 10:35:34 ubuntu
> saslauthd[3974]: DEBUG: auth_pam: pam_authenticate failed: Permission
> denied Aug 26 10:35:34 ubuntu saslauthd[3974]: do_auth         : auth
> failure: [user=cyrus] [service=imap] [realm=] [mech=pam] [reason=PAM auth
> error]

Irgendwie wirkt das alles sehr Cyrus-Imap lastig. Du zeigst zwar die Postfix 
Konfiguration, aber alle Logs und der User "cyrus" gehören zu Cyrus-Imap. Es 
ist definitiv hilfreich, wenn Du genau sagst, was für eine Applikation Du 
überhaupt konfigurieren bzw. benutzen möchstest.

-- 
	Andreas



Mehr Informationen über die Mailingliste Postfixbuch-users